Warning Signs You Need Subfloor Water Damage Repair

Beware of these common warning signs that show you may need subfloor water damage repair:

Musty Odors That Won’t Go Away

If you notice a persistent musty smell in your home, it could be a sign that your subfloor is damaged and needs repair. Our team can help you identify the source of the odor and develop a plan to repair your subfloor.

Warped or Sagging Floors

If your floors are warped or sagging, it could be a sign that your subfloor is damaged. Our team can help you assess the damage and develop a plan to repair your subfloor.

Water Stains on the Ceiling

If you notice water stains on your ceiling, it could be a sign that your subfloor is damaged and needs repair. Our team can help you identify the source of the leak and develop a plan to repair your subfloor.

Buckled or Cracked Flooring

If your flooring is buckled or cracked, it could be a sign that your subfloor is damaged. Our team can help you assess the damage and develop a plan to repair your subfloor.

Unexplained Mold Growth

If you notice unexplained mold growth in your home, it could be a sign that your subfloor is damaged and needs repair. Our team can help you identify the source of the mold and develop a plan to repair your subfloor.

Water Damage Under the Carpet

If you notice water damage under the carpet, it could be a sign that your subfloor is damaged. Our team can help you assess the damage and develop a plan to repair your subfloor.

Subfloor Water Damage Repair Cost in Duncanville, TX

The cost of subfloor water damage repair can vary depending on the severity of the damage, the size of the affected area, and local conditions in Duncanville, TX. Here are some estimated price ranges for different aspects of the repair:

Service Typical Price Range What Affects Cost
Water removal and drying $500-$2,000 Size of the affected area, severity of the damage, and local conditions.
Repair and replacement of damaged materials $1,000-$5,000 Severity of the damage, size of the affected area, and type of materials needed.
Cleaning and sanitizing $200-$1,000 Size of the affected area and type of cleaning needed.
Final inspection and touch-ups $100-$500 Severity of the damage and type of repairs needed.
Insurance paperwork and documentation $100-$500 Severity of the damage and complexity of the insurance claim.
